CarryPick from Swisslog, part of the KUKA Group, is a goods-to-person order fulfilment system built around fleets of mobile robots that transport entire mobile racks to picking and packing workstations. The robots navigate beneath the racks, lift them and carry them to stations where operators pick or replenish with guided workflows, eliminating the walking that dominates manual fulfilment. What distinguishes CarryPick is its flexibility: the racks are standard mobile units, so the system deploys into existing buildings without fixed infrastructure, expands by adding racks and robots, and can even be relocated if the operation moves. Swisslog’s SynQ software orchestrates the fleet alongside order management, optimising which rack travels to which station and when, and integrating with the warehouse management systems operations already run. The system suits e-commerce, fashion, spare parts and multi-channel distribution where SKU counts grow and order profiles shift seasonally. Operations trapped in leased buildings or uncertain growth paths cannot justify automation bolted permanently to a specific facility. CarryPick answers with a system whose physical assets are mobile racks and free-moving robots: nothing is fixed to the building, deployment requires no construction, and the entire system can relocate when the lease ends or the business outgrows the site. This mobility transforms the automation business case for third-party logistics providers whose contract lengths never match automation payback periods, and for growing e-commerce brands whose next building is always on the horizon. The system expands incrementally as volumes grow, adding racks for storage and robots for throughput in small, affordable steps. Fashion logistics faces extreme seasonality: collections change, promotional peaks spike, and return flows flood back, demanding a system that flexes rather than fractures. CarryPick handles the rhythm well, scaling robot capacity for peaks and adapting rack configurations as assortments rotate between seasons. The goods-to-person workflow keeps pick accuracy high across the enormous SKU variety and high single-piece order counts typical of apparel e-commerce. Returns, the sector’s defining challenge, process efficiently through the same stations, with returned items re-stowed into mobile racks that the system already manages. For fashion retailers whose order profiles swing violently between quiet periods and campaign launches, robotic flexibility absorbs volatility that would break rigidly engineered fixed systems.
Parts distribution combines enormous SKU counts, unpredictable demand and strict service-level commitments, a profile that punishes manual picking inefficiency. CarryPick brings the right rack to the operator for each order batch, cutting travel to nearly zero and keeping pick rates consistent across the sprawling variety of slow and fast movers. The system’s software optimises rack placement over time, positioning frequently ordered items to minimise robot travel as demand patterns emerge. Accuracy improves through guided, verified picking, critical when a wrong part idles a customer’s machine or vehicle. The flexible storage accommodates the odd dimensions and steady SKU growth that parts operations live with. How does CarryPick work?
Mobile robots navigate beneath mobile storage racks, lift them and transport them to workstations where operators pick or replenish with guided workflows. Completed racks return to storage while the next arrives.
What infrastructure does it need?
Very little. The racks are mobile units and the robots navigate freely, so the system deploys into existing buildings without fixed construction, can expand incrementally and can relocate if the operation moves.
What software runs the system?
Swisslog’s SynQ software orchestrates the robot fleet, order flow and workstation activity, integrating with warehouse management systems and learning demand patterns to position inventory efficiently.
Which operations suit CarryPick best?
E-commerce, fashion and apparel, spare parts distribution and multi-channel fulfilment are typical fits, particularly where SKU counts grow and order profiles vary seasonally or future footprint is uncertain.
How does it scale for peak season?
Throughput scales by adding robots to the fleet for peak periods and storage scales by adding racks, matching capacity to demand without over-building for peaks that occur only weeks per year.
Can it handle returns processing?
Yes, the same workstations and robots process returns efficiently, re-stowing items into the mobile rack system, suiting apparel and e-commerce operations with substantial return flows.
